Erasing or Leaving a Facebook Group
If you're not an administrator of the Group, as well as have actually decided you've lost interest, all you should do is stop by the Group's homepage, and also click the switch in the upper-right-hand edge that says "Joined" This will certainly provide you the alternative to unfollow, or straight-up leave the Group.
If you are an admin or Group creator, there are a few unique steps you need to comply with. Luckily, they'll only take a couple of mins, depending on the dimension of your Group! Initially, click the switch that claims "Members" under the Group's cover picture. Click the drawing of a gear switch beside the name of each participant in the Group, which will allow you erase them from claimed Group. When all the Group members are gone, just click the "Leave Group" switch alongside your name. As every one of the members will certainly have already been removed, your departure from the Group will effectively close it down.
However, it is essential to note that Facebook uses a small caveat about removing Groups. If you're an admin, but didn't develop the Group on your own, the Group's original creator has to let themselves be removed prior to you could entirely close the Group down.
